We strive to bring the highest integrity and excellence in all we do.Perks Collaborative, free-thinking environment On-The-Job Training Career Development Opportunities Team Outings- Having fun is part of our jobWhat You Will Be Doing Providing clients with exceptional service and support both onsite and remotely Resolving all assigned incidents and requests in a timely manner while providing proper communication to clients during the resolution process and detailing the notes

Troubleshoot issues related to client hardware and software and network issues Installing, upgrading and maintaining all network operating systems, computer software, hardware and peripherals

Review and assess user needs; make recommendations for resources required to maintain and/or expand service levels Local travel is required., * Provide advanced technical support for hardware, software, and network issues across various operating systems including Windows, macOS, and Linux.

  • Troubleshoot software problems related to productivity tools such as Microsoft Office and enterprise applications like ServiceNow, Jira, and BMC Remedy.
  • Manage computer hardware components, including desktops, laptops, mobile devices, and peripherals, ensuring optimal performance and timely repairs or replacements.
  • Configure and maintain network infrastructure such as LANs (Local Area Networks), WANs (Wide Area Networks), VPNs (Virtual Private Networks), firewalls, DNS (Domain Name System), TCP/IP protocols, and network security devices like Meraki.
  • Support Active Directory management, Group Policy Objects (GPO), Microsoft Windows Server environments, and Linux servers to streamline user access and security policies.
  • Assist with IT infrastructure projects involving network administration, server deployment, and system upgrades while documenting processes using tools like SCCM (System Center Configuration Manager) and ServiceNow.
  • Collaborate with help desk teams to escalate complex issues using tools like Jira and BMC Remedy while maintaining excellent customer service standards.
